Output 189aa80474a690dacdc7328b22daf528fde20ee104297059d42cded5f0b644ea:1

value
95577905
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f24e42e3fdb5d4a9f278f4b6fef26be29e1f1d7 OP_EQUALVERIFY OP_CHECKSIG
address
18DUaQjYQ7EJ2v2zT46fjeAFXyRMiwRdkW
transaction
189aa80474a690dacdc7328b22daf528fde20ee104297059d42cded5f0b644ea
spent
true